The post-mortem problem

Post-mortems are required, time-consuming, and widely disliked — but they’re also one of the biggest opportunities to improve reliability.

In this webinar, we talked about how to run post-mortems that actually lead to learning and improvement. This covered why most post-mortems fall flat, how to structure them effectively, and walk through a real example to show what good looks like in practice. The goal: fewer wasted hours, better outcomes, and post-mortems that actually matter.

We discussed:

  • Why post-mortems often fail to drive learning or change, and what their real purpose should be beyond documenting what broke.
  • What “good” looks like in practice: a simple, engineer-friendly structure with clear timelines, contributing factors, and meaningful outcomes.
  • How to run post-mortems that actually drive improvement, with common pitfalls to avoid and a practical example of best practices in action.
